Programme Overview: What You Need to Know

Before preparing an application, it is important to understand the basic structure and logistics of the Sasol Foundation Graduate Internships 2026. The company has advertised 22 posts for this intake, which will be distributed across three main locations .

  • Company: Sasol Limited

  • Programme: Sasol Foundation Graduate Internship Programme

  • Reference Number: 11367

  • Number of Posts: 22

  • Duration: 24 Months (Fixed-Term Contract)

  • Locations: Secunda, Sasolburg, and Sandton

  • Closing Date: 10 March 2026

Eligibility Criteria for the 2026 Intake

To ensure a successful application, candidates must meet specific minimum requirements. These criteria are in place to align the programme with Sasol’s broader socio-economic development goals.

Citizenship and Age Requirements

Applicants must be South African citizens. Furthermore, the programme targets young professionals at the start of their careers, requiring candidates to be between the ages of 18 and 29 .

Residency Specifications

The Sasol Foundation Graduate Internships 2026 is designed to uplift local communities. Therefore, applicants must reside within Sasol’s local communities, specifically in areas such as Secunda, Sasolburg, or Ekandustria. Alternatively, candidates living within a 50-kilometre radius of Sasol retail sites are also eligible . This geographic focus ensures that the economic opportunities generated by Sasol benefit the communities surrounding its operations.

Employment Status

The programme is strictly for graduates who are currently unemployed and actively seeking workplace experience . This focus ensures that the opportunity is directed toward individuals who require it most to kick-start their professional lives.

How to Apply for Sasol Foundation Graduate Internships 2026

The application process for the Sasol Foundation Graduate Internships 2026 is conducted online through the official Sasol careers portal . Due to the high volume of applications received, the process is largely automated, making it crucial for applicants to follow the steps accurately.

Step 1: Access the Official Portal

Candidates must visit the Sasol careers website. It is important to use the official site to avoid fraudulent listings. The dedicated e-Recruitment portal can be accessed directly, where all active opportunities are listed .

Step 2: Search for the Vacancy

Once on the portal, use the job search tool to find the specific internship. Filtering by location (Secunda, Sasolburg, Sandton) or job type can help narrow the results. However, the most efficient method is to search using the unique reference number provided for this intake: Req No: 11367 .

Step 3: Register or Log In

New users will need to register an account on the Sasol e-Recruitment portal. This involves creating a profile using an active email address, as all communication regarding application status will be sent via email .

Step 4: Complete Your Profile and Upload Documents

A detailed candidate profile increases the chances of being shortlisted. Applicants must ensure that all sections—personal information, education, and skills—are accurately filled out. The following documents should be prepared in PDF format for uploading :

  • A Certified copy of your ID

  • Certified copies of your qualifications (Degree certificates)

  • An updated Curriculum Vitae (CV)

  • Academic transcripts

Step 5: Submit the Application

After completing the profile and attaching the necessary documents, review the application for accuracy before submitting it. Incomplete applications or those with incorrect information are likely to be disqualified by the automated screening systems.

Important Considerations for Applicants

Application Deadline

The window for applications is open until 10 March 2026 . It is advisable to submit applications well in advance of the closing date to avoid last-minute technical issues with the portal.

Feedback and Communication

Due to the large number of applications expected for the 22 available posts, Sasol utilizes an automated recruitment process . If you do not receive any feedback within 60 days after the closing date, it is standard practice to consider the application unsuccessful .

Employment Equity

Sasol is an equal opportunity and affirmative action employer. In line with the company’s Employment Equity Plan, preference may be given to candidates from designated groups, including people with disabilities . Applicants are encouraged to indicate their status in their profile where applicable.

Beware of Fraud

It is vital to note that the application process for the Sasol Foundation Graduate Internships 2026 is completely free of charge. Legitimate employers do not request payment for applications, interviews, or job placements. Applicants should be vigilant and report any suspicious requests for money or personal banking details .
